As a member of the Corporate Security & Investigations team (“CSI”), you identify, investigate, and resolve allegations of fraudulent or dishonest activity across all lines of business with a view to protecting the assets and interests of the company, shareholders, policy holders and clients.

What you will do

Help assess initial information to determine if investigation is warrantedAnalyze financial records and information, from internal and external sourcesParticipate in interviews with witnesses, clients, staff and/or subject(s) of investigationParticipate in obtaining written and/or audio recorded statements from witnesses and subjectsCollect and preserve evidenceDocument findingsAssist in preparing investigative reports for senior management, regulatory bodies and law enforcement authoritiesFollow up on disposition of files; recoveries, court ordered restitution, etc.Maintain assigned investigative activity within case management system.Participate in the coordination and referral of investigations to the Suspicious Activity Reporting (“SAR”) committee and Anti-Money Laundering (“AML”) Teams as neededAssist in development of additional proactive/reactive monitoring tools and catalog those within XRAYMake recommendations to the CSI team for the improvement of procedures and internal controlsParticipate in the Identification of high-risk areas throughout the organization which are particularly susceptible to fraudDevelop and maintain relationships throughout the organization which foster the reporting of fraudulent or dishonest activity

What you will bring

Education/skills acquired through completion of a post-secondary degree or equivalentA minimum of 1 year investigative or audit experience preferably dealing with fraud and related offensesStrong interview skillsBasic knowledge of the rules of evidenceBasic knowledge of the Criminal Code, Bank Secrecy and Patriot Acts, SAR and AML reportingStrong report writing skillsExcellent communication and organization skillsKnowledge of the financial services industry
